You seem (and I'd be willing to bet on it) to have little to no experience with any small subgenres, and because you have not experienced them in depth, you obviously will not understand the importance of their existence. Of course, it will just be a word to you, describing something you do not understand, and you will eschew it as being ridiculous or unnecessary.

But consider this analogy: you are a child, you have a small vocabulary. I describe a man's demeanor as wrathful, a word you do not understand. I tell you that it means angry, and you say "well, why not just call him angry?" I explain that the word wrathful has connotations which describe the man in more depth than simply "angry". Yes, he is angry, but more specifically, wrathful. So it is with genres; yes, Metallica is a rock band, but more specifically, metal; even more specifically, thrash metal. To go back to my example, I could say the man was "silently wrathful."

Genre is a descriptor as necessary to music as colour to anything we percieve visually.

And I can't even believe that I even need to point out that "good music" and "bad music" are completely useless for description, and to say that "there's only awesome music and not-so-awesome music" is like saying there are delicious apples and disgusting apples. Yeah, so what? We know that. You have to describe the fucking apple beyond your opinion of it for anyone to understand it or base their own opinions on it, and thats what genres do.
